  • Page 4 4.2.2 Foundation Position the booster system on an even and solid surface, for instance a concrete floor or foundation. The booster system must be bolted to the floor or foundation. The weight of a concrete foundation must be 1.5 times the weight of the booster system. 4.2.3 Vibration dampers To prevent the transmission of vibrations to buildings, it may be necessary to isolate the booster system foundation from building...

    8.4 Adjusting the proportional-pressure setpoint The function has these purposes: • compensate for pressure losses Description • reduce the energy consumption You can only enable this function in pressure-controlled systems. • increase the comfort for the user. The function automatically adapts the setpoint to the actual flow rate to compensate for flow-dependent dynamic losses.
